About The Position

Parks seasonal chemical applicator will be responsible for following best management practices for Park, ROW and Public Grounds chemical spray applications. Primary duty will be chemical application with a truck mounted sprayer, following a set cycle of scheduled maintenance on vegetation in City Parks, along trail corridors, dog parks and other public grounds. Expect a high level of public interaction/inquiries about property conditions, amenities, and construction projects. The Groundskeeper – Parks Chemical Applicator role is a hands-on, hardworking individual who must be willing to drop anything and everything for an emergency; big or small. The city relies on the Groundskeeper to follow safety protocols, while being responsive, thorough, and a resourceful self-starter with a customer focused mindset. Scheduling for this position varies and will include working evenings, weekends, and holidays, as followed by State and Federal law. Successful applicant will be provided all necessary PPE required by law for pesticide application and will be required to complete training provided by the City of Greeley before physically applying any chemicals without supervision.

Responsibilities

  • Performs vegetation management by chemical means.
  • Drives full size city vehicles on public roadways.
  • Assists in proper loading of chemicals into equipment in the field.
  • Assists with herbicide application from pump sprayers and other more technical weed management tasks.
  • Applies fertilizer, pesticide, and insecticide chemical applications using manual and ride-on spreaders, handheld and backpack sprayers, and vehicle mounted sprayers.
  • Operates snow removal equipment from single stage snow blowers to tractor mounted snow blowers and brooms.
  • Assists in the cleanup of abandoned property.
  • Handles difficult situations using tact, patience, and good judgment.
  • Mix and use chemicals for weed and grass control following label and local regulations.
